EBIT CAGR

The same operating profit growth compounded over the years on file

One of the 61 measures in Stock Scorer, under Growth — Is the business getting bigger, and is it getting more profitable?

How it is worked out

Operating income, compounded annually over the fiscal years on file

The steady yearly rate of profit growth over several years. It reads high for a cyclical company recovering, because the first year of the window was the bottom.

How to read it

one year cannot tell a compounder from a rebound off a collapse; over four it can. Reads high for a cyclical recovering, since the starting year was the bottom
